Position Summary
The Patient Service Representative is responsible for delivering outstanding customer service to patients and visitors by performing a variety of front-office and administrative tasks. This position involves greeting patients, managing check-in/check-out, verifying insurance, scheduling appointments, and collecting payments, while maintaining accuracy and confidentiality in all patient interactions. This is a full time on-site Monday-Friday position.
Key Responsibilities
- Greet and acknowledge patients promptly; notify MAs and Providers of their arrival
- Answer incoming calls accurately and relay messages as needed
- Assist patients in completing medical history and other required forms
- Collect demographic and insurance information, financial consent forms, and required authorizations/referrals
- Collect co-payments, co-insurances, and past-due balances; explain financial responsibilities to patients
- Complete insurance and benefits verifications and notify relevant parties of coverage issues
- Schedule follow-up appointments and coordinate authorizations or referrals
- Scan patient information and maintain accurate EMR documentation
- Prepare charts for the following day according to the practice schedule
- Maintain a secure and accurate cash drawer, including daily balancing
- Uphold patient confidentiality and HIPAA compliance
- Maintain an organized and professional front office workspace
- Follow established front office SOPs and site-specific protocols
- Perform other duties as assigned
